Comprehending BMW Key Types
Before diving into the replacement procedure, it is necessary to understand the various kinds of BMW keys available.
Key Types:
Traditional Key: This is similar to common car keys, utilized primarily for older models.
Remote Key Fob: This key typically consists of standard functions like locking and unlocking doors and starting the ignition from a range.
Smart Key (Comfort Access): The most current models might come geared up with smart keys that can unlock doors as the owner approaches the vehicle, permitting keyless entry and ignition.
Valet Key: This key limits access to particular functions and is typically used when turning over the car to a valet service.
